Leadership Development Program Associate - Engineering

Scope of role 

Regal Rexnord’s Engineering Development Program (EDP) provides on the job professional development through immersive experiential learning in a 24-month rotational program. The program is designed to accelerate development of early career engineers by providing 4 rotations in core engineering functional areas such as New Product Development/R&D, Design Engineering, Sustaining engineering, Application Engineering, Test Engineering and Manufacturing. As a full-time associate within the EDP, you will be provided with impactful assignments with real business impact. This program will build your technical skills, business acumen and leadership potential which will help you be successful in a role with Regal Rexnord following program completion. Beyond the “learn by doing” training structure within EDP, the program cultivates excellence in communication skills via formal report-outs to peers and Company leadership and regularly scheduled mentor meetings with EDP leadership.

About Regal Rexnord

Regal Rexnord is a publicly held global industrial manufacturer with 30,000 associates around the world who help create a better tomorrow by providing sustainable solutions that power, transmit and control motion. The Company’s electric motors and air moving subsystems provide the power to create motion. A portfolio of highly engineered power transmission components and subsystems efficiently transmits motion to power industrial applications. The Company’s automation offering, comprised of controls, actuators, drives, and precision motors, controls motion in applications ranging from factory automation to precision control in surgical tools.


The Company’s end markets benefit from meaningful secular demand tailwinds, and include factory automation, food & beverage, aerospace, medical, data center, warehouse, alternative energy, residential and commercial buildings, general industrial, construction, metals and mining, and agriculture.


Regal Rexnord is comprised of three operating segments: Industrial Powertrain Solutions, Power Efficiency Solutions, and Automation & Motion Control.
